I tend to love most of the wines from Big House, and am upset because when I had to change webhosts I lost a bunch of reviews, including the ones that I did of all of their wines.  I chose to grab a bottle of this zinfandel of theirs and unfortunately for them, I have grown accustomed to robust wines made from this grape.

This wine is very fruit forward, from which you get blackberries and/or cherries.  The aroma instantly brings to mind old leather and the mouth is very light.  Now, that is my one problem with this wine; I am used to something that is more complex and packs a punch in regards to both weight and feel/texture.  However, this might be an asset in that you never notice what's happening until after several glasses.  And with the second glass, you will start to think of this wine as juicy. 

This wine would have ordinarily gotten a seven, but this time, I am boosting it to a nine.  For the price, it does yield some nice payback.  I am sorry for doubting you Big House!
